| Objective:To observe the phenomenon and the time course of calpain-I expression at smooth muscles of spastic basilar artery after experimental subarachnoid haemorrhage,and to disscuss the putative mechanism of calpain-I in cerebral vasospasm.Method: Cerebral vasospasm model in rabbits was made by endovascular puncture method . Twenty-five rabbits were randomly divided into five groups: normal control group(n=5) and experimental groups [including 12hours(n=5), day1(n=5), day3(n=5) and day7(n=5) after SAH].Immunohistochemistry technique was usded to observe and semi-quantify calpain-I expression at smooth muscles of basilar arteries in both control group and experimental group. The change pattern of calpain-I expression was also analyzed.Results: Positive expression of calpain-I at smooth muscles of basilar arteries was investigated in both control group and SAH group, the expression was minor in control group. Expression of calpain-I was elevated slightly 12 hours after SAH, then peaked at the third day and declined at the seventh day. The expressional discrepancy between both groups has statistic significance.Conclusion: An early and continual increased calpain-I expression was found at smooth muscles of basilar artery in experimental model of SAH. Its'change pattern during the time course of cerebral vasospasm not only suggest calpain-I might have some important role in the formation of CVS but also provide ideal strategy in the therapy of CVS used calpain inhibitor. |
